UWest Professor Recognized at the 11th Annual RBCC Small Business Gala Awards Dinner of Recognition

Special Congratulations to Professor Meskerem Tadesse, Director of Center for Minority and Small Business and full-time faculty of the University of the West Business Administration Department, for receiving “The 2015 Distinguished Leadership Award” at the 11th Annual Small Business Gala Awards Dinner of Recognition, held at the City Club – Los Angeles, on November 20th, 2015. Other distinguished honorees at the event included: The Honorable Los Angeles Council Member (former California State Senator) Curren D. Price, Jr. and former CA Public Utility Commissioner Timothy Alan Simon, Esq.

Prof. Tadesse was also presented Awards and Recognitions from the Mayor of the City of Los Angeles, the California State Assembly, and the Los Angeles Regional Director of Small Business Administration.

UWest Bus. Admin. Dept. faculty members, Dr. Bill Chen and Dr. Chi Sheh, and a group of UWest students were among those that attended the Gala Dinner Event. In her acceptance speech, Prof. Tadesse recognized her UWest Students, who represented our University with grace and professionalism — This was a great opportunity to showcase the University.
